The Ka
An ancient Egyptian concept referring to the spiritual duplicate of the body that accompanies every human being throughout this life and into the next.
Hypostyle Hall
A large room with a roof supported by rows of columns, commonly found in ancient Egyptian temples but also used in other ancient architectures.
Column Capitals
The topmost part of a column, which transitions from the vertical shaft to the horizontal load it supports, often elaborately decorated according to different architectural orders such as Doric, Ionic, and Corinthian.
Lotus
A symbolic flower in various cultures, often associated with purity and enlightenment, particularly within Hinduism and Buddhism.
